在无人机动力系统的设计中,数据结构的选择与优化对于提升飞行效率至关重要,一个高效的数据结构能够确保控制系统快速、准确地处理来自传感器、导航系统以及动力单元的复杂数据流。
在无人机飞行控制中,我们常使用队列(Queue)来管理按时间顺序接收的传感器数据,如GPS位置更新和高度计读数,通过先进先出(FIFO)的机制,我们可以确保数据的时效性,避免因数据积压导致的处理延迟。
哈希表(Hash Table)在处理无人机飞行中的各种参数映射时表现出色,如将飞行模式映射到相应的动力输出设置,这种快速查找和插入的特性,使得无人机能够迅速响应飞行状态的变化,实现平滑的飞行过渡。
随着无人机功能的日益复杂,传统的数据结构可能无法满足日益增长的处理需求,我们正在探索使用更高级的数据结构,如优先队列(Priority Queue)和图(Graph),以更好地处理复杂的飞行路径规划和资源分配问题。
通过不断优化和探索新的数据结构在无人机动力系统中的应用,我们可以进一步提升其飞行效率、稳定性和安全性。
添加新评论